now.msnbc.com is a web domain associated with MSNBC's digital news operations, serving as a redirect or streamlined entry point to MSNBC's online news content, owned by NBCUniversal. The site typically directs visitors to msnbc.com reporting, live streams, and video programming, while also supporting NBC News and Meet the Press content under the same corporate umbrella. It is not a standalone publication but a branded web entry designed to simplify access to one of the United States' major cable news and digital news brands.

Technical operation and redirects
now.msnbc.com typically employs HTTP redirects to route visitors to the appropriate msnbc.com destination, which may vary by region or platform due to content licensing, advertising agreements, or A/B testing. These technical mechanisms are standard for news properties managing multiple digital touchpoints. The infrastructure is maintained by NBCUniversal's technology and product teams to ensure uptime, security, and compliance with industry best practices in performance and accessibility.
